From Chengdu YIWO Tech Development :The Easeus Disk Copy utility offers a very fast and easy way to copy all or part of a hard drive (or other removable media) to another hard drive (or other removable media). Copy utility to image hard drives. Use this to make a copy of a hard drive that DataRecoveryWizard scans slowly, has read errors, you suspect it is otherwise going bad or otherwise causes problems with Windows.

Pros: Easy to download and install.
Very small file size.
Free
Cons: Only works from floppy disk drive, A:/ designation.
Only works with IDE master/slave hard drive combo, per publishers website.
Can I copy to a USB external hard drive?
EaseUs Disk Copy is not able to copy to USB external drives. These drives are not recognized by the computer's BIOS upon initial bootup. Drivers for USB devices are loaded when Windows boots.
EaseUs Disk Copy can only see what the computer initially sees upon bootup.
www_dot_easeus_dot_com/disk-copy/index.htm
Meaning, it doesn't work with external USB drives. Also, may not work with SATA drives, however this is not discussed on website. Overall, not very useful on modern equipment.
